How to turn off gps on mavic 2 pro?

How to turn off gps on mavic 2 pro? Mavic 2 Pro can fly without GPS. like for example, when it’s under Atti-mode. However, there’s no way or button to turn off the GPS manually. It will automatically change depending on your location.

How do I turn off the GPS on my DJI? for turning off the GPS unfortunately we don’t have any way to do that. whenever there is no GPS the mode of your Aircraft will be automatically on the ATTI mode meaning you’ll need to control it manually.

Can you fly Mavic pro without GPS? Can you fly a Mavic Mini without GPS? – Quora. The Mavic Mini warns you if there aren’t enough satellites visible and won’t take off, but you can use the Fly app to override the warning and fly without the GPS in ATTI mode with limitations on altitude.

Does the Mavic 2 Pro have GPS? Both Mavic 2 Pro and Mavic 2 Zoom use both GPS and GLONASS so the quadcopter connects to quite a few satellites. The dual satellite system is used by the Mavic 2 to assist with precision flying, return to home, obstacle avoidance, waypoints, points of interest and much more.

Does android phone gps use data?

GPS by itself does not use any data, but the apps that use GPS for navigation will be using data. … While many location-based apps use up data quickly, your phone’s GPS tracking allows you to use them in offline mode, as long as you preload maps and information while connected to Wi-Fi.

How exact are gps coordinates?

How accurate is GPS for speed measurement? As with positioning, the speed accuracy of GPS depends on many factors. The government provides the GPS signal in space with a global average user range rate error (URRE) of ≤0.006 m/sec over any 3-second interval, with 95% probability.

Does gps device connect to satellite?

The Global Positioning System (GPS) is made up of satellites, ground stations, and receivers. … Once the receiver calculates its distance from four or more satellites, it knows exactly where you are. Does russia have gps?

GLONASS. GLONASS (Globalnaya Navigazionnaya Sputnikovaya Sistema, or Global Navigation Satellite System) is a global GNSS owned and operated by the Russian Federation. The fully operational system consists of 24+ satellites.
